Place the chocolate chips in a glass bowl and microwave for 45 seconds. Stir and repeat until smooth. (You can also melt the chocolate on the top of a double boiler.)
Melt your chocolate chips either in the microwave or in the top of a double boiler. When the chocolate is smooth, stir in the peppermint extract. How strong you want the peppermint flavor to be is a matter of personal choice, so feel free to adjust to your taste.
Sprinkle with the crushed peppermint candies, and allow to sit at room temperature until set. (Or if you are impatient or have impatient kids, you can refrigerate until firm.)
